Door Windows Replacement: A Comprehensive Guide
Door windows, also referred to as sidelights, are the glass panels that flank entrance doors, not just adding to the looks of a home however also permitting natural light and views into the home. With time, however, these windows can become harmed, obsoleted, or less energy-efficient. This article offers an informative summary of the door windows replacement procedure, including the types of door windows available, the benefits of changing them, and the steps associated with the replacement.
Comprehending Door Windows
Door windows come in numerous designs, materials, and setups. To comprehend the replacement process much better, it is vital to value their crucial functions and functions:
Types of Door Windows
Fixed Sidelights: These are non-operable windows that remain closed and offer a view and light.
Operable Sidelights: These can open for ventilation, providing not simply light but likewise air flow to boost comfort.
Transom Windows: Positioned above the door, these windows can complement sidelight windows and include height to the entrance.
Ornamental Glass: Often used for aesthetic purposes, decorative glass sidelights can include stained glass or patterned styles.
Products
Vinyl: Durable and low-maintenance, vinyl windows are energy-efficient and come in numerous styles.
Fiberglass: Offering excellent insulating properties, fiberglass windows are resistant to warping and can imitate wood's look.
Wood: A standard choice, wood windows provide natural charm but require routine upkeep to avoid rot and warping.
Aluminum: Lightweight and strong, aluminumframes are resistant to corrosion but might not provide the finest insulation.
Benefits of Replacing Door Windows
Replacing door windows offers several benefits for homeowners:
Energy Efficiency: Aging windows frequently lose their insulating homes, resulting in increased energy expenses. Newer windows are created to lessen heat loss and gain.
Enhanced Curb Appeal: Updating door windows can significantly improve the exterior look of a home without the need for significant remodellings.
Increased Home Value: Well-maintained and visually pleasing door windows can increase a home's market price.
Sound Reduction: New window technologies supply much better sound insulation, developing a quieter indoor environment.
Actions for Door Windows Replacement
The replacement of door windows includes a number of crucial steps that homeowners must follow to ensure a successful outcome:
Assessment and Measure: Evaluate the existing window condition and measure the size accurately.
Pick Replacement Windows: Choose the proper type and material based upon personal preference and climate factors to consider.
Collect Required Tools and Materials: Compile all required tools (e.g., screwdriver, caulk weapon, level) and materials for the replacement.
Remove the Old Window:
- Safety Precautions: Wear protective equipment such as gloves and shatterproof glass to avoid injuries.
- Detach Trim: Use an energy knife to carefully cut through paint or caulk adhering the trim to the wall.
- Remove the Window: Pull out the old window frame carefully, bewaring to not harm the door structure.
Prepare the Opening: Clean the window opening, looking for any damage to the frame or surrounding material. Repair as required.
Install the New Window:
- Set the Window: Insert the new window into the opening and ensure it sits level and plumb.
- Fasten: Secure the window utilizing screws or fasteners offered by the maker.
- Seal: Apply caulk around the edges to produce a waterproof seal and enhance insulation.
Integrate Trim: Reinstall or replace the trim around the new window to end up the appearance seamlessly.
Last Inspection: Check that the window opens and closes correctly and that there are no gaps or leakages.
Maintenance of New Door Windows
After replacing door windows, it's important to preserve them to guarantee longevity and efficiency.
Routine Cleaning: Clean the glass and frame periodically to prevent dirt build-up.
Check for Damage: Regularly look for fractures, leaks, and operational issues to resolve them promptly.
Reapply Paint or Sealant: If appropriate, maintain the finish on wood windows by repainting or sealing as required.
Frequently Asked Questions About Door Windows Replacement
Q: How do I understand if I require to change my door windows?A: Signs that replacements are needed include noticeable condensation in between panes, fractures in the glass, draftiness, or substantial trouble in opening/closing the window.
Q: Can I replace door windows myself?A: While it's possible for house owners with DIY experience to replace door windows, employing a professional ensures proper setup and decreases the risk of problems in the future. Q: What is the average
expense of changing door windows?A: The cost can differ significantly based on size, product, and labor, however typical replacement costs can range from ₤ 300 to ₤ 800 per window. Q: How long does it take to replace door windows?A: The replacement procedure can take a few
hours to a full day, depending on the intricacy of the installation and whether additional repair work are required. Q: Are energy-efficient doors worth the investment?A: Yes, energy-efficient doors can significantly decrease energy expenses
over time, offsetting the initial investment,
